> Ed, thanks for the vote for Coker, but the old days are gone. Many of
> Coker's tires are now being outsourced, many to Vietnam. This may be good or
> bad but remember the main reason any product is outsourced is to have them
> made cheaper, which isn't always labor cost. We know that one of the first
> casualties in these facilities is quality control.
> I have asked around before about these 175/80R15 BFG tires and haven't found
> anyone that has used them. BF Goodrich doesn't list them on their site, so
> the tires must be a Coker imitation.
